# Gleichgewichts-Eisdicke und ozeanischer Wärmefluss

## Wärmeleitungs-Gleichung

Annahmen: Stationarität, homogenes isotropes Medium, eindimensionaler Wärmefluss

$$ F=k\frac{\Delta T}{\Delta x} $$

 * Konduktiver Wärmefluss $F$ [W/m$^2$]
 * Wärmeleitfähigkeit $k$ [W/(mK)]
 * Temperaturdifferenz $\Delta T=T_0-T_s$
 * Schichtdicke $\Delta x=d$ [m]

## Zusammengesetztes Medium 

Zwei Komponenten, Eis und Schnee mit Dicke $d_i$ und $d_s$ und Leitfähigkeit $k_i$ und $k_s$. Die Gesamtdicke beträgt $d=d_i+d_s$

Widerstand ist Kehrwert der Leitfähigkeit. Es gilt für Reihenschaltung $\frac{d}{k}=\frac{d_i}{k_i}+\frac{d_s}{k_s}$. Umformen nach $k=\frac{d}{\frac{d_i}{k_i}+\frac{d_s}{k_s}}$ und einsetzen

$$ F=\frac{\Delta T}{\frac{d_i}{k_i}+\frac{d_s}{k_s}} $$


## Parametrisierung

Wir nehmen an, dass die Schneedicke $d_s$ mit der Eisdicke $d_i$ über einen Faktor $\alpha$ zusammenhängt. 

$$d_s=\alpha d_i$$

## Berechnung der Eisdicke

Umformen ergibt

$$d_i=\frac{\Delta T}{F ( \frac{\alpha}{k_s}+\frac{1}{k_i})} $$

Annahme: konduktiver Wärmefluss ist gleich ozeanischer Wärmefluss (Stationarität)

## Grenzschichttemperatur

Die Grenzschichttemperatur Eis-Schnee $T_i$ errechnet sich aus Gleichsetzen der Wärmeflüsse durch Eis und Schnee. Mit Temperatur der Schneeoberfläche $T_s$ und Temperatur an der Eisunterseite $T_w=-2^\circ$C.

$$ T_i  = \frac{\frac{k_s T_s}{d_s}+\frac{k_i T_w}{d_i}}{\frac{k_s }{d_s}+  \frac{k_i}{d_i}}$$



In [65]:
%pylab inline

from IPython.html.widgets import interact

# Globale Variablen / constants
k_s=0.2 #W/mK snow thermal heat conductivity
k_i=2.1 #W/mK ice thermal heat conductivity
T_w=-2.0 # Temperatur des Ozeans am Gefrierpunkt


def plot_ice(T_s=-30,alpha=0.1,F=7):
    y_max=5 # Y-Achse (Dicke)
    figure(figsize=(7,7))
    
    d_i=(T_w-T_s)/(F*(alpha/k_s+1/k_i))
    d_s=alpha*d_i
    T_i= (k_s*T_s/d_s+k_i*T_w/d_i)/(k_s/d_s+k_i/d_i)
    
    X=[ T_s, T_i, T_w , T_w]
    Y=[ 0, d_s, d_s+d_i, y_max]
    plot(X,Y, 'r-',lw=4)
    axhline(0,c='k',linestyle=':',lw=3)
    axhline(d_s,c='k',linestyle=':',lw=3)
    axhline(d_s+d_i,c='k',linestyle=':',lw=3)
    t0=-40.0
    text(t0+1,0+0.3,'$d_s$=%1.2f m '%(d_s),fontsize=20)
    text(t0+1,d_s+d_i-0.1,'$d_i$=%1.2f m'%(d_i),fontsize=20)
    t1=-10
    text(t1,0+0.3,'Schnee',fontsize=20)
    text(t1,d_s+d_i-0.1,'Meereis',fontsize=20)
    text(t1,d_s+d_i+0.3,'Ozean',fontsize=20)
    
    xlim(t0,0)
    ylim(y_max,-0.5)
    xlabel('Temperatur $T$ [$^\circ$C]')
    ylabel('z [m]')
    
res=interact(plot_ice,T_s=(-40,-2,0.5),alpha=(0.0001,0.5,0.01),F=(0.0001,50,0.5))

Populating the interactive namespace from numpy and matplotlib
